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Thumbor 7 #103

Merged
merged 86 commits into from
May 6, 2023
Merged

Thumbor 7 #103

merged 86 commits into from
May 6, 2023

Commits on Feb 29, 2020

  1. refs #67 Thumbor 7.0.0a2

    * updated Dockerfile and docker-entrypoint based on
      #67 (comment)
    * updated push, so we will push alpha tags on this branch, but not
      overwriting `latest` (and also semaphore CI)
    Yoav committed Feb 29, 2020
    Configuration menu
    Copy the full SHA
    51000af View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    87ba78c View commit details
    Browse the repository at this point in the history
  3. updated semaphore vars

    Yoav committed Feb 29, 2020
    Configuration menu
    Copy the full SHA
    354a14f View commit details
    Browse the repository at this point in the history
  4. Revert "updated semaphore vars"

    This reverts commit 354a14f.
    Yoav committed Feb 29, 2020
    Configuration menu
    Copy the full SHA
    701c060 View commit details
    Browse the repository at this point in the history

Commits on Mar 7, 2020

  1. kk-multiprocess build

    Yoav committed Mar 7, 2020
    Configuration menu
    Copy the full SHA
    f5d9b72 View commit details
    Browse the repository at this point in the history
  2. updating benchmarks

    Yoav committed Mar 7, 2020
    Configuration menu
    Copy the full SHA
    2c08977 View commit details
    Browse the repository at this point in the history

Commits on May 10, 2020

  1. merging multiproc + 7a2 => 7a5

    Yoav committed May 10, 2020
    Configuration menu
    Copy the full SHA
    531483d View commit details
    Browse the repository at this point in the history
  2. fallback values

    Yoav committed May 10, 2020
    Configuration menu
    Copy the full SHA
    d0e0935 View commit details
    Browse the repository at this point in the history
  3. allowing custom commands in entrypoint

    Yoav committed May 10, 2020
    Configuration menu
    Copy the full SHA
    bd0a981 View commit details
    Browse the repository at this point in the history
  4. fixed command

    Yoav committed May 10, 2020
    Configuration menu
    Copy the full SHA
    f8d4f41 View commit details
    Browse the repository at this point in the history
  5. empty commit

    Yoav committed May 10, 2020
    Configuration menu
    Copy the full SHA
    0f4f151 View commit details
    Browse the repository at this point in the history

Commits on Aug 22, 2021

  1. Restore OS packages

    gingerlime committed Aug 22, 2021
    Configuration menu
    Copy the full SHA
    0eb9938 View commit details
    Browse the repository at this point in the history

Commits on Jan 7, 2022

  1. Configuration menu
    Copy the full SHA
    2ddabaf View commit details
    Browse the repository at this point in the history

Commits on Jan 8, 2022

  1. Configuration menu
    Copy the full SHA
    0c65988 View commit details
    Browse the repository at this point in the history
  2. preparing for thumbor 7.0

    Yoav committed Jan 8, 2022
    Configuration menu
    Copy the full SHA
    5654566 View commit details
    Browse the repository at this point in the history
  3. removed proc-requirements copy

    Yoav committed Jan 8, 2022
    Configuration menu
    Copy the full SHA
    117f688 View commit details
    Browse the repository at this point in the history
  4. I think we still need envtpl for the config

    Yoav committed Jan 8, 2022
    Configuration menu
    Copy the full SHA
    4f5ed01 View commit details
    Browse the repository at this point in the history
  5. moving lib-requirements to requirements

    Yoav committed Jan 8, 2022
    Configuration menu
    Copy the full SHA
    c241912 View commit details
    Browse the repository at this point in the history
  6. using python 3.9

    Yoav committed Jan 8, 2022
    Configuration menu
    Copy the full SHA
    1e6bf20 View commit details
    Browse the repository at this point in the history

Commits on Jan 9, 2022

  1. Configuration menu
    Copy the full SHA
    6819c56 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    c7d48f0 View commit details
    Browse the repository at this point in the history
  3. removed build for deprecated nginx-proxy

    Yoav committed Jan 9, 2022
    Configuration menu
    Copy the full SHA
    d29863c View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    209ebe0 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    6a2a3b0 View commit details
    Browse the repository at this point in the history

Commits on Jan 21, 2022

  1. update cairosvg

    Yoav committed Jan 21, 2022
    Configuration menu
    Copy the full SHA
    c1801a2 View commit details
    Browse the repository at this point in the history

Commits on Jun 28, 2022

  1. envtpl version to 0.7.2 to fix AttributeError: module 'jinja2' has no…

    … attribute 'contextfunction'
    mbarouski committed Jun 28, 2022
    Configuration menu
    Copy the full SHA
    813cee4 View commit details
    Browse the repository at this point in the history
  2. Merge pull request #106 from maximka777/thumbor-7

    envtpl version to 0.7.2
    gingerlime committed Jun 28, 2022
    Configuration menu
    Copy the full SHA
    d337145 View commit details
    Browse the repository at this point in the history

Commits on Apr 25, 2023

  1. Create GHA for building

    danquack committed Apr 25, 2023
    Configuration menu
    Copy the full SHA
    c1dd14e View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    338f36a View commit details
    Browse the repository at this point in the history
  3. Merge pull request #118 from danquack/gha

    Create GHA for building
    gingerlime committed Apr 25, 2023
    Configuration menu
    Copy the full SHA
    13384d6 View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    a1bc573 View commit details
    Browse the repository at this point in the history
  5. Merge pull request #119 from danquack/deps

    bump to thumbor 7.4.7 (latest)
    gingerlime committed Apr 25, 2023
    Configuration menu
    Copy the full SHA
    e0cb21e View commit details
    Browse the repository at this point in the history

Commits on Apr 26, 2023

  1. moved requirements to txt ; updated community versions to latest with…

    … python3 support
    Yoav committed Apr 26, 2023
    Configuration menu
    Copy the full SHA
    7d244c9 View commit details
    Browse the repository at this point in the history
  2. fixed typos

    Yoav committed Apr 26, 2023
    Configuration menu
    Copy the full SHA
    b57595c View commit details
    Browse the repository at this point in the history
  3. added bats tests to github actions

    Yoav committed Apr 26, 2023
    Configuration menu
    Copy the full SHA
    e520fa5 View commit details
    Browse the repository at this point in the history
  4. split bats install and run

    Yoav committed Apr 26, 2023
    Configuration menu
    Copy the full SHA
    319e988 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    2dbff17 View commit details
    Browse the repository at this point in the history
  6. fixes bats tests (#120)

    gingerlime committed Apr 26, 2023
    Configuration menu
    Copy the full SHA
    d2a44f7 View commit details
    Browse the repository at this point in the history

Commits on Apr 28, 2023

  1. refactor github action to run sequentially (#121)

    * using build script
    * based on #116
      from @danquack (Thank you!)
    * one job runs sequentially
    * builds and loads
    * runs tests
    * pushes if branch is master or thumbor-7 (for now) using the build
      script
    gingerlime committ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    971699d View commit details
    Browse the repository at this point in the history
  2. testing thumbor-7 push

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    da93faf View commit details
    Browse the repository at this point in the history
  3. removed semaphore ; update push for thumbor-7

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    fe1fd8e View commit details
    Browse the repository at this point in the history
  4. explicit branch names

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    d334975 View commit details
    Browse the repository at this point in the history
  5. adding gha caching

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    d461962 View commit details
    Browse the repository at this point in the history
  6. switching to ghcr.io

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    8a6381d View commit details
    Browse the repository at this point in the history
  7. login to ghcr.io

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    1196f56 View commit details
    Browse the repository at this point in the history
  8. testing push

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    263740c View commit details
    Browse the repository at this point in the history
  9. trying explicit username/repo name

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    4f63c79 View commit details
    Browse the repository at this point in the history
  10. Revert "trying explicit username/repo name"

    This reverts commit 4f63c79.
    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    945aba6 View commit details
    Browse the repository at this point in the history
  11. Revert "testing push"

    This reverts commit 263740c.
    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    b6b95b5 View commit details
    Browse the repository at this point in the history
  12. Revert "Revert "testing push""

    This reverts commit b6b95b5.
    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    5224474 View commit details
    Browse the repository at this point in the history
  13. fix tags

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    e273779 View commit details
    Browse the repository at this point in the history
  14. removing local tag for push

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    53f564e View commit details
    Browse the repository at this point in the history
  15. change order

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    2112da5 View commit details
    Browse the repository at this point in the history
  16. explicit registry name

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    5152050 View commit details
    Browse the repository at this point in the history
  17. Configuration menu
    Copy the full SHA
    f8610f5 View commit details
    Browse the repository at this point in the history
  18. another attempt with GITHUB_TOKEN

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    a95da14 View commit details
    Browse the repository at this point in the history
  19. switching to personal access token

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    6e148cd View commit details
    Browse the repository at this point in the history
  20. docker login

    danquack committ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    4a31dc4 View commit details
    Browse the repository at this point in the history
  21. use action

    danquack committ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    39fe365 View commit details
    Browse the repository at this point in the history
  22. Merge pull request #123 from danquack/patch-1

    docker login
    gingerlime committ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    a54933e View commit details
    Browse the repository at this point in the history
  23. Configuration menu
    Copy the full SHA
    f40ef14 View commit details
    Browse the repository at this point in the history
  24. Merge pull request #125 from MinimalCompact/danquack-patch-2

    One more pass at trying to get this to work
    gingerlime committ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    5f59538 View commit details
    Browse the repository at this point in the history
  25. Revert "One more pass at trying to get this to work"

    This reverts commit f40ef14.
    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    de1c5b4 View commit details
    Browse the repository at this point in the history
  26. Revert "use action"

    This reverts commit 39fe365.
    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    5efb523 View commit details
    Browse the repository at this point in the history
  27. Revert "docker login"

    This reverts commit 4a31dc4.
    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    2e691f4 View commit details
    Browse the repository at this point in the history
  28. Remove Multi Arch support from SIMD (#126)

    * Disable multi arch support for SIMD images
    danquack committ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    b1bba12 View commit details
    Browse the repository at this point in the history
  29. updated docs + recipes for GHCR

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    b5b0fe7 View commit details
    Browse the repository at this point in the history
  30. Configuration menu
    Copy the full SHA
    82ab38a View commit details
    Browse the repository at this point in the history
  31. local tags for testing

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    354ad6c View commit details
    Browse the repository at this point in the history
  32. base tag for testing

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    3e573cc View commit details
    Browse the repository at this point in the history
  33. explicitly using :test tags

    Yoav committed Apr 28, 2023
    Configuration menu
    Copy the full SHA
    3247b6d View commit details
    Browse the repository at this point in the history

Commits on Apr 29, 2023

  1. Configuration menu
    Copy the full SHA
    b402d76 View commit details
    Browse the repository at this point in the history
  2. showing available images

    Yoav committed Apr 29, 2023
    Configuration menu
    Copy the full SHA
    ad2d62d View commit details
    Browse the repository at this point in the history
  3. better caching?

    Yoav committed Apr 29, 2023
    Configuration menu
    Copy the full SHA
    94715bc View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    1b5a064 View commit details
    Browse the repository at this point in the history
  5. Configuration menu
    Copy the full SHA
    4ec37b5 View commit details
    Browse the repository at this point in the history
  6. fixes tests with new cached data

    Yoav committed Apr 29, 2023
    Configuration menu
    Copy the full SHA
    79441f1 View commit details
    Browse the repository at this point in the history
  7. Configuration menu
    Copy the full SHA
    35570f2 View commit details
    Browse the repository at this point in the history
  8. Overwrite host address 0.0.0.0 with THUMBOR_HOST (#129)

    * Overwrite host address 0.0.0.0 with THUMBOR_HOST
    
    ---------
    
    Co-authored-by: Roman Stelmakh <47328012+roman-stelmakh-emesa@users.noreply.github.com>
    gingerlime and roman-stelmakh-emesa committed Apr 29, 2023
    Configuration menu
    Copy the full SHA
    2a4b61b View commit details
    Browse the repository at this point in the history
  9. refs ghcr.io

    Yoav committed Apr 29, 2023
    Configuration menu
    Copy the full SHA
    10a70ac View commit details
    Browse the repository at this point in the history
  10. typo

    Yoav committed Apr 29, 2023
    Configuration menu
    Copy the full SHA
    9da0893 View commit details
    Browse the repository at this point in the history
  11. cleanup circus

    Yoav committed Apr 29, 2023
    Configuration menu
    Copy the full SHA
    4e06a62 View commit details
    Browse the repository at this point in the history
  12. Configuration menu
    Copy the full SHA
    1cafbfd View commit details
    Browse the repository at this point in the history
  13. Configuration menu
    Copy the full SHA
    8478102 View commit details
    Browse the repository at this point in the history
  14. should fix remotecv problem

    Yoav committed Apr 29, 2023
    Configuration menu
    Copy the full SHA
    5171f81 View commit details
    Browse the repository at this point in the history

Commits on May 6, 2023

  1. getting ready to merge to master

    Yoav committed May 6, 2023
    Configuration menu
    Copy the full SHA
    6987d1d View commit details
    Browse the repository at this point in the history